Title: REPORT - CONSIDERATION OF AMENDMENT BY ORDINANCE OF THE IMPLEMENTATION DATE AND MODIFICATION OF THE ADJUSTMENT DATES FOR INCREASES OF THE CITY OF SANTA ROSA MINIMUM WAGE CHAPTER 10-45 OF THE SANTA ROSA CITY CODE IN RESPONSE TO IMPACTS TO BUSINESSES CAUSED BY COVID-19 BACKGROUND: In response to the economic distress caused by the COVID-19 pandemic, the City’s Economic Recovery Taskforce identified implementation of Santa Rosa’s new minimum wage ordinance as a potential issue to address. Two options are presented to Council for consideration: a) take no action, leaving the minimum wage implementation date as July 1, 2020; b) delay implementation by six months via an urgency ordinance requiring five votes to approve. The Economic Recovery Task force reviewed and discussed this issue and ultimately recommended no action. Pursuant to request, staff has prepared a draft ordinance for the Council’s consideration.
